Cybersecurity researchers have discovered a new vulnerability in OpenAI’s ChatGPT Atlas web browser that could allow malicious actors to inject nefarious instructions into the artificial intelligence (AI)-powered assistant’s memory and run arbitrary code.
“This exploit can allow attackers to infect systems with malicious code, grant themselves access privileges, or deploy malware,” LayerX…
